Least Common Multiple of 58709 and 58726 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 58709 and 58726,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(58709,58726) = 1
LCM(58709,58726) = ( 58709 × 58726) / 1
LCM(58709,58726) = 3447744734 / 1
LCM(58709,58726) = 3447744734
